2:47 This was the event
2:49 In the Umayyad state
2:52 To a man called Khuzaymah bin Bishr
2:56 This man was well off
2:58 It is spent on every poor and needy person
3:02 A widow and a poor person
3:04 Until the circle of the world and days revolved around him
3:08 He became poor and destitute
3:11 Then some of those to whom he was giving some of his goodness came
3:15 He extends a helping hand to them
3:18 They gave him a month or two
3:21 Then they got bored and stopped helping him
3:25 He was sad and hurt because of that
3:28 He closed the door of his house on him
3:30 He cannot find anything to block the ash
3:34 He and his wife
3:36 He was the governor-designate on the island
3:39 His name is Ikrimah bin Al-Fayad
3:42 He knew Khuzaymah bin Bishr
3:45 So he asked about him
3:46 He was told that Khuzaymah had become poor
3:49 He no longer had enough food to live his day
3:53 And he closed his door
3:55 Ikrimah was surprised and said:
3:57 Khuzaymah
3:58 I lack
4:00 He did not find anyone to whom he was giving to stand with him
4:04 Khuzaymah
4:05 He who gave generously to someone who did not fear poverty
4:09 Glory be to Him who changes conditions
4:11 God is true
4:12 Who is more truthful than God?
4:15 We alternate those days among the people
4:19 At night, people are sleeping
4:22 Ikrima Al-Fayad left
4:24 The governor said
4:26 And he hid his face
4:28 He carries a heavy burden on his back
4:31 Until he reached the house of Khuzaymah
4:33 Then he knocked on the door
4:35 Khuzaymah said who
4:37 Ikrimah said
4:39 Fake came
4:40 He opened Khuzaymah
4:42 Then Ikrimah put the campaign on his back
4:45 He said this to you
4:47 Khuzaymah said
4:48 And from where
4:49 Ikrimah said, “This is from God’s money.”
4:52 Khuzaymah said
4:54 Ikrimah said
4:56 Why did you come at this time?
4:58 I stuttered to find out
5:01 Khuzaymah said
5:02 For God's sake, tell me who you are
5:06 Ikrimah said
5:08 I am the one who removes the mistakes of the honorable
5:11 Then he quickly left
5:13 Khuzaymah said to his wife
5:16 Light a lantern for us
5:18 Let's see what this masked man brought
5:21 She said we don't have a lantern
5:24 No firewood to burn
5:26 So he started waiting
5:28 Until the morning broke
5:30 And when he opened what that man brought
5:37 He found four thousand dinars
5:39 It was a thousand dinars
5:41 Equivalent to a kilo of gold
5:45 Then he thanked God Khuzaymah
5:47 He thanked his Lord
5:48 He paid off his debt
5:50 And fix his situation
5:51 When the governor Ikrimah returned
5:54 To his house
5:56 He found his wife waiting for him
5:58 And she says to him
5:59 The governor does not go out at this hour
6:02 Except for something important
6:05 Didn't you tell me where you were?
6:07 He said if I wanted to tell you
6:10 Or tell anyone
6:11 When I went out incognito at night
6:14 She said, for God's sake, where have you been?
6:17 Then he told her the news
6:19 And he told you the secret was done
6:21 Don't even talk to yourself about it
6:24 And after a while
6:25 Khuzaymah went
6:27 To the Commander of the Faithful
6:29 Suleiman bin Abdul Malik
6:31 He asked him, “Where have you been, Khuzaymah?”
6:34 We haven't heard from you for a long time
6:36 So he told him his story
6:38 The prince said
6:40 And he who overcomes the mistakes of honorable people
6:43 He said, “By God, I don’t know him.”
6:45 He refused to tell me
6:46 The prince said
6:48 I wish you knew him
6:49 Then he ordered us to put another yoke on us
6:53 Lakhzaima
6:54 He issued an order relieving Ikrima Al-Fayad
6:58 Khuzaymah was appointed governor
7:00 For the root area
7:01 Khuzaymah returned
7:03 He entered the governor's palace
7:05 He holds the decree of isolation
7:07 He was received by Ikrimah himself
7:11 The isolation order was handed over
7:13 Ikrimah said
7:14 It's all good
7:16 Khuzaymah said
7:17 I want to hold you accountable for Muslims' money
7:21 Ikrimah welcomed this
7:23 And he found Khuzaymah
7:25 A sum of money is missing
7:28 Khuzaymah said
7:30 Where is the money, Ikrimah?
7:32 He said I don't have it
7:34 He said if he returns it from your money
7:36 He said I don't have any money
7:39 He said either money
7:41 Or prison
7:42 Fazjin Ikrimah
7:44 A period of time
7:46 Heavy shackles were placed on him
7:48 On his shoulder and back
7:50 Until his body weakened
7:52 And its color changed
7:54 And when Ikrimah's wife heard...
7:57 What happened to her husband, the deposed governor
8:00 I went to Khuzaymah
8:02 She told him
8:03 O Khuzaymah
8:05 This is not how he is rewarded
8:07 He removes the pitfalls of honorable people
8:09 Khuzaymah rose up
8:11 He was terrified and said
8:13 Is it Ikrimah?
8:14 She said yes, I swear
8:16 And he said, “Waa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aaan”.
8:18 Wow, what's wrong with him?
8:20 Then he ran to prison
8:22 He began to remove the shackles from Ikrimah with his hands
8:25 And he cries
8:26 Ikrimah asks him
8:28 What happened?
8:29 Why are you crying?
8:31 Khuzaymah said
8:32 I cry because of your generosity and patience
8:34 And my bad deeds
8:36 How I look at your face
8:38 After I did what I did
8:41 So he ordered him to be given clothing and food
8:44 Until his return was leveled
8:45 Then he told him, "Come with me."
8:47 To the Caliph of Muslims
8:49 When the Caliph saw them
8:51 Ibn Abdul Malik
8:53 He said: Who made you cry, O Khuzaymah?
8:56 And you are new to the state
8:59 He said
9:00 I have come to you with a remedy for the faults of the honorable
9:03 I think you were eager to know him
9:06 Ibn Abd al-Malik was astonished
9:09 He said: Is it Ikrimah?
9:11 He said yes, I swear
9:12 He said: You have shamed us with your good deeds
9:15 And your patience
9:17 O He who removes the mistakes of the honorable
9:19 So Al-Ikrimah ordered
9:21 For ten thousand dinars
9:23 He was reappointed governor
9:25 If you like, he said
9:28 Your wisdom together
9:30 They remained loyal to each other
9:33 Until God took them away
